There’s something incredibly satisfying about the vibrant colors and fresh aromas that come together in a Lentil & Veggie Stir Fry. One evening, craving a hearty meal that was both nourishing and quick, I tossed a handful of lentils with crisp veggies and a splash of savory sauce—and the result was pure magic. This dish is a celebration of wholesome ingredients, blending protein-packed lentils with an array of garden-fresh vegetables that sizzle in a hot pan. Whether you’re a seasoned chef or just looking to escape the fast-food rut, this stir fry is your new go-to for a wholesome, flavorful dinner that comes together in minutes. Trust me, once you try it, it’ll be hard to go back to anything less vibrant or satisfying!

Why choose Lentil & Veggie Stir Fry?
Vibrant and wholesome: This stir fry bursts with fresh colors and nutrients that make every bite exciting. Protein-packed: Lentils add a hearty, satisfying element perfect for fueling your day. Quick and easy: Ready in minutes, it’s ideal for busy nights when you want homemade without the hassle. Versatile: Customize with your favorite veggies or spices to match your mood. Flavor-packed: A savory sauce ties it all together, delivering a delicious punch every time.
Lentil & Veggie Stir Fry Ingredients
For the Lentils
- Brown or green lentils – soak for 20 minutes to speed cooking without losing texture.
- Water or vegetable broth – simmer lentils in broth for richer flavor in your Lentil & Veggie Stir Fry.
- Salt – add toward the end of cooking to enhance lentil taste without toughening skins.
For the Vegetables
- Bell peppers – slice thinly for quick cooking and a sweet crunch.
- Carrots – julienne or thinly slice for bright color and gentle sweetness.
- Broccoli florets – cut small so they cook evenly and stay crisp-tender.
- Snap peas – toss in last for a fresh pop and vibrant green color.
- Onion – thinly sliced to caramelize lightly, adding natural sweetness.
- Garlic – minced finely for fragrant warmth that infuses the dish.
For the Sauce
- Soy sauce or tamari – salty backbone that ties all ingredients together.
- Rice vinegar – adds brightness and a mild tang to balance richness.
- Sesame oil – just a drizzle for a nutty aroma that elevates the stir fry.
- Honey or maple syrup – a touch of sweetness to round out savory notes.
- Crushed red pepper flakes – optional, for a gentle kick of heat.
For Garnish
- Chopped scallions – sprinkle fresh for a mild onion flavor and color contrast.
- Toasted sesame seeds – add nuttiness and a beautiful finish.
How to Make Lentil & Veggie Stir Fry
- Simmer Lentils: In a small pot, combine soaked lentils and broth, bring to boil, reduce heat, and simmer 15 minutes until just tender with a slight bite.
- Drain Lentils: Transfer lentils to a fine mesh strainer, shake off excess liquid, then set aside in a warm bowl to retain their fluffy texture.
- Heat Wok: Warm sesame oil in a large skillet or wok over medium-high heat until shimmering and fragrant, about 1 minute.
- Sauté Aromatics: Add sliced onion and garlic, stirring constantly for 1-2 minutes until softly golden and fragrant.
- Stir-Fry Veggies: Toss in carrots, bell peppers, and broccoli, stirring 4-5 minutes until crisp-tender and brightly colored.
- Add Snap Peas: Stir in snap peas, cooking another 1-2 minutes until they’re vibrant green with a satisfying snap.
- Prepare Sauce: Whisk together soy sauce, rice vinegar, honey, and crushed red pepper flakes in a small bowl.
- Combine & Toss: Return lentils to the pan, pour sauce, and toss for 2-3 minutes until everything is evenly coated and saucy.
- Garnish & Serve: Remove from heat and sprinkle scallions and toasted sesame seeds for a fresh, nutty finish.
Optional: Drizzle extra sesame oil for a richer, aromatic touch.
Exact quantities are listed in the recipe card below.

Lentil & Veggie Stir Fry Variations
Get ready to explore some delicious twists to make your stir fry as unique as your taste!
-
Spicy Kick: Add sliced jalapeños or a drizzle of sriracha for a zesty heat that awakens your taste buds. The heat pairs beautifully with the earthy lentils.
-
Coconut Creamy: Swap soy sauce for coconut aminos or a splash of coconut milk for a tropical twist that brings a delightful creaminess.
-
Herb Infusion: Toss in a handful of fresh herbs like cilantro or basil at the end for fragrant notes that brighten the dish. Fresh herbs elevate both flavor and freshness.
-
Nutty Crunch: Sprinkle chopped peanuts or cashews on top for an added crunch and a nutty richness that complements the veggies.
-
Quinoa Addition: Mix in some cooked quinoa to boost the protein and texture, creating a heartier meal that’s both filling and nutritious.
-
Sweet & Savory: Add diced pineapples or raisins for a touch of sweetness that balances the savory ingredients beautifully. A sweet surprise adds an extra layer of flavor!
-
Root Veggie Swap: Replace snap peas with diced sweet potatoes or turnips for a comforting, earthy twist that adds depth to your stir fry.
-
Cauliflower Rice: Use cauliflower rice instead of traditional rice to keep it low-carb while enjoying the same fluffy texture. It’s a clever swap that adds extra veggies!
Make Ahead Options
These Lentil & Veggie Stir Fry preparations are perfect for busy weeknights, allowing you to enjoy a homemade meal without the last-minute rush! You can prepare the lentils up to 3 days in advance by cooking and refrigerating them in an airtight container. Likewise, chop your vegetables (bell peppers, carrots, broccoli, snap peas, and onions) and store them in separate containers in the fridge for up to 24 hours to keep them fresh and crisp. When you’re ready to enjoy your stir fry, simply heat sesame oil in a skillet, sauté the aromatics, toss in the prepped veggies, and follow the remaining steps for a quick finish. This way, you’ll have a vibrant, flavorful dish ready in no time!
Expert Tips for Lentil & Veggie Stir Fry
- Soak Lentils First: Soaking lentils for 20 minutes shortens cooking time and keeps them tender but intact for the perfect stir fry texture.
- High Heat Cooking: Use a hot wok or skillet to quickly cook veggies, preserving their crunch and vibrant colors. Avoid overcrowding the pan.
- Add Salt Last: Salt can toughen lentil skins if added too early; season towards the end to keep lentils soft and flavorful.
- Prep All Ingredients: Have all veggies chopped and sauce mixed before cooking to ensure smooth, fast stir frying—timing is key for the best results.
- Balance Flavors: Adjust soy sauce, sweetness, and acidity in the sauce to your taste—this harmony is what makes your Lentil & Veggie Stir Fry truly delicious.
What to Serve with Lentil & Veggie Stir Fry?
Bright, wholesome meals can be elevated when paired just right, creating a dinner adventure you won’t soon forget.
-
Brown Rice: The nutty flavor of brown rice brings an earthiness that complements the stir fry’s vibrant colors perfectly. Its chewy texture pairs beautifully with tender lentils and crisp veggies.
-
Quinoa Salad: A light quinoa salad with lemon dressing adds a refreshing contrast and extra protein, making each bite satisfying. Toss in some cherry tomatoes and cucumbers for a burst of freshness!
-
Steamed Broccoli: Steamed broccoli, lightly seasoned, enhances the dish with its crunch while mirroring the stir fry’s color palette. This classic side offers a delightful nod to the vegetable medley already present.
-
Toasted Naan: Enjoying your stir fry with warm, toasted naan brings a luxurious, soft element to the meal. It’s perfect for scooping up those tasty lentils and sauce, creating a more filling experience.
-
Crispy Spring Rolls: Crunchy vegetable spring rolls provide a satisfying texture contrast to your stir fry. Their savory filling and crispy wrapper make them a fun and thematic starter.
-
Lemon Ginger Tea: A hot cup of lemon ginger tea serves as a soothing, aromatic partner to your flavorful dinner, aiding digestion and enhancing your evening with a warm touch.
-
Lime Sorbet: For a refreshing finish, a scoop of lime sorbet cleanses the palate. Its zesty flavor rounds out the hearty meal, making it feel complete.
-
Mixed Green Salad: A simple salad with mixed greens, avocado, and a citrus vinaigrette adds brightness and a refreshing crunch. It’s a great palate refresher, balancing the rich flavors of the stir fry.
How to Store and Freeze Lentil & Veggie Stir Fry
Fridge: Store any leftovers in an airtight container and enjoy within 3 days for the best flavor and texture.
Freezer: Portion the stir fry into freezer-safe bags or containers, and it will keep for up to 3 months.
Reheating: Thaw overnight in the fridge, then reheat in a skillet over medium heat until steaming, adding a splash of water if needed to revive moisture.
Wrap Properly: If freezing, ensure all air is expelled to prevent freezer burn, preserving the vibrant taste of your Lentil & Veggie Stir Fry.

Easy Lentil & Veggie Stir Fry Recipe FAQs
How do I know if my lentils are good to use for this stir fry?
Look for lentils that are firm and free from cracks or dark spots all over. Fresh lentils should have a consistent color and no off smells. If they smell musty or look shriveled, it’s best to get a fresh batch for the best texture and flavor in your stir fry.
What’s the best way to store leftover Lentil & Veggie Stir Fry?
I recommend storing leftovers in an airtight container in the fridge. They’ll stay fresh and tasty for up to 3 days. Be sure to cool the stir fry completely before sealing the container to avoid sogginess or bacterial growth. Reheat gently on the stove with a splash of water to bring back that fresh stir fry charm.
Can I freeze Lentil & Veggie Stir Fry, and how should I do it?
Absolutely! Freezing is a great option to save time later. Portion your stir fry into freezer-safe bags or containers, squeezing out excess air to prevent freezer burn. Label with the date and freeze for up to 3 months. When ready to eat, thaw overnight in the fridge, then reheat gently in a skillet, stirring occasionally and adding a tiny bit of water if it seems dry.
What if my lentils turn mushy or the veggies get too soft? How can I fix that?
That’s a common hiccup! To prevent mushy lentils, soak them just 20 minutes and simmer gently until they’re tender but still have a bite—about 15 minutes. For veggies, make sure your pan is hot and don’t overcrowd it; stir fry in batches if needed. If it happens after cooking, I like to toss in fresh chopped veggies or quickly sauté a handful more for texture.
Is this Lentil & Veggie Stir Fry safe for pets or those with common allergies?
While lentils and veggies are generally healthy, the soy sauce in the recipe contains gluten and soy, which can be allergens. For a gluten-free version, tamari is a wonderful substitute. As for pets, it’s best to avoid feeding them this dish because garlic, onions, and soy products can be harmful to them. Always keep their meals separate and safe!

Easy Lentil & Veggie Stir Fry: A Flavor-Packed Homemade Delight
Ingredients
Equipment
Method
- In a small pot, combine soaked lentils and broth, bring to boil, reduce heat, and simmer 15 minutes until just tender.
- Transfer lentils to a fine mesh strainer, shake off excess liquid, then set aside.
- Warm sesame oil in a large skillet or wok over medium-high heat until shimmering.
- Add sliced onion and garlic, stirring constantly for 1-2 minutes until softly golden.
- Toss in carrots, bell peppers, and broccoli, stirring 4-5 minutes until crisp-tender.
- Stir in snap peas, cooking another 1-2 minutes until vibrant green.
- Whisk together soy sauce, rice vinegar, honey, and crushed red pepper flakes in a small bowl.
- Return lentils to the pan, pour sauce, and toss for 2-3 minutes until evenly coated.
- Remove from heat and sprinkle scallions and toasted sesame seeds.




